    Help With a 2000 Cherokee 4.0: Horrible Mileage and Labored Starting...

    Other things to check that could affect mileage would be coolant sensor (keeps it in open loop) and tps. A bad tps can indicate the throttle is open more than it really is. Any of these could go out of spec without throwing a code.
